Quandarrius Robinson is an American football linebacker. He played college football for the Alabama Crimson Tide.
Early life
Robinson attended P.D. Jackson-Olin High School in Birmingham, Alabama. As a junior in 2018, he had 40 tackles and eight sacks.[1] He missed most of his senior season in 2019 due to a torn ligament in his ankle.[2] A four-star recruit, Robinson was selected to play in the 2020 All-American Bowl.[3] He committed to the University of Alabama to play college football.[4][5]
College career
Robinson played at Alabama from 2020 to 2024.[6] He was a backup and played mostly special teams until his senior year in 2024. Robinson's senior year ended after nine games after suffering an injury to his elbow.[7] At the time of the injury, he was leading the team with four sacks and had 23 tackles.[8] Robinson declared for the 2025 NFL draft after the season. For his career, he had 54 tackles and six sacks.
